As the 2025 China Import and Export Fair approaches, the precision instruments market is poised for significant developments. Key players such as Siemens, Keyence, and Tektronix are expected to showcase their latest innovations, reflecting the industry's growth trajectory. According to a recent report by Fortune Business Insights, the global precision instruments market is projected to reach $64.46 billion by 2028, growing at a CAGR of 5.6% from 2021. This growth is largely driven by advancements in automation and the increasing demand for high-accuracy measurements across various sectors, including healthcare, manufacturing, and aerospace.
Siemens has been a significant contributor, leveraging its expertise in digitalization to enhance precision instrumentation. Their solutions not only improve measurement accuracy but also drive efficiency in production environments. Similarly, Keyence has made strides by integrating AI technologies into their measurement systems, which has resulted in reduced errors and faster processing times. With such innovations, these key players not only enhance their market positions but also set the pace for upcoming technologies in the precision instruments sector, aligning with the overall trend of modernization and precision.
